Sha256: 10879cb7b1e2b2fc64d9a28710fd6517dc13d89fe1c7e82d682e483cfa2b77cf
Contents?: true
Size: 425 Bytes
Versions: 28
Compression:
Stored size: 425 Bytes
Contents
module MeducationSDK class DashboardItem < Resource self.path = "/dashboard_items" def user @user ||= User.find(user_id) end def item @item ||= sdk_class_for(item_type).find(item_id) end end class DashboardItemMock < DashboardItem extend Loquor::ResourceMock self.attributes = { id: 1, user_id: 20, item_type: "MediaFile", item_id: 17 } end end
Version data entries
28 entries across 28 versions & 1 rubygems